Dalia Mogahed is a scholar at the Institute for Social Policy and Understanding, which specializes in the study of American Muslims. She previously served as ISPU’s director of research and, before that, as executive director of the Gallup Center for Muslim Studies.

Ihsan Bagby is an associate professor of Islamic studies at the University of Kentucky and an expert in Islam and its history and practice in North America. He is one of the authors of the research report “The American Mosque 2011.”
Act One is a nonprofit that trains Christians for careers in mainstream film and television. It is in Hollywood, California.
Tim Cain is an elder at Kaleo Church in San Diego. The church emphasizes the intersection of religion with pop culture in many of its services and events. The church’s website contains a section on culture, including movie, music and book reviews.
William Dean is a professor emeritus of constructive theology at the Iliff School of Theology in Denver. He is the author of The American Spiritual Culture and the Invention of Jazz, Football and the Movies (Continuum, 2002).
